Professional window replacement costs in Boulder are not one-size-fits-all, as they are influenced by several specific project variables. Because every home has unique conditions, we do not provide fixed pricing without an on-site visit.
The overall cost for your project will depend on:
- Material and Glass Package: Choices regarding frame materials and high-performance glass.
- Installation Complexity: The number and size of openings, as well as the need for full-frame replacements or custom-sized windows.
- Service Scope: Whether you require energy efficient replacement windows to meet local thermal standards or specialized egress window installation for basement safety.
- Site Conditions: Necessary repairs to rough openings, such as addressing water damage or rot, and specialized trim work.
- Regulatory Fees: Permit, inspection, and fee requirements vary by jurisdiction and may affect the final schedule and cost.
